A cut set is a minimum set of branches of a connected graph such that when removed these branches from the graph, then the graph gets separated into 2 distinct parts called subgraphs and the cut set matrix is the matrix which is obtained by rowwise taking one cut set at a time. Tie set matrix for a given tree of a graph, addition of each link between any two nodes forms a loop called the fundamental loop.
